Debit Card Lets Parents Remotely Control Kids’ Spending

Giving your child access to their own bank account can be a big step. There are new alternatives to a traditional bank account and debit card that allow parents to keep an eye on their kids’ financial activity and even take control if necessary.

The Greenlight Debit Card lets parents know exactly how, where, and when their kids spend money. Parents can set up the app so that the child requests permission to spend before every swipe of the card.

Parents can work with their children to set goals and spending categories that help teach good money management habits. With features like automated allowance and the ability to restrict the stores where kids can spend money with the card, the Greenlight debit card is gaining popularity with kids and parents.

Cash isn’t ideal for kids that may lose it or forget how they spent it. For parents who aren’t quite ready to hand over a credit card or give kids their own payment method, financial products like Greenlight are a safer alternative.

Greenlight isn’t free, though. The cost is $4.99 per month per family for as many as five children. The app is fully customizable so parents can set different rules and restrictions for each child.
